How much do director client side advertising j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 6, 2026, the average yearly pay for director client side advertising in the United States is $86,136.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$75,500.00 and $113,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a director client side advertising do?

A Director of Client Side Advertising is responsible for overseeing all advertising strategies and campaigns that are managed on behalf of clients, typically focusing on digital channels such as display, video, and social media. They lead a team that develops, implements, and optimizes ad campaigns to meet client objectives, manage budgets, analyze performance metrics, and ensure client satisfaction. This role also involves collaborating with sales, creative, and data teams to deliver effective advertising solutions, staying updated on industry trends, and maintaining relationships with key clients.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a director client side advertising?

To thrive as a Director Client Side Advertising, you need expertise in digital advertising strategy, campaign management, and a solid understanding of media buying, usually backed by a bachelor's degree in marketing or a related field. Familiarity with ad tech platforms (such as Google Ads, Facebook Ads Manager, and DSPs), analytics tools, and industry certifications (like Google Ads Certification) is highly valued. Strong leadership, client relationship management, and strategic communication skills set top candidates apart. These abilities are essential for driving successful campaigns, maximizing ROI, and maintaining strong client partnerships in a competitive advertising landscape.

Are you an experienced advertising agency leader who builds trusted client relationships and ensures exceptional work gets done?
Misfit is seeking a Director of Client Services to lead significant client relationships across public-sector, healthcare, banking and purpose-driven organizations. This is a hands-on leadership opportunity for a strategic, highly relational agency professional who can independently own complex accounts and coordinate integrated campaigns across creative, media, video and project teams.
About Misfit
Misfit is an independent advertising agency that helps challenger brands and causes that matter create meaningful connections with their audiences.
We work with a focused group of clients, allowing us to build deeper partnerships and deliver work grounded in strategic excellence and genuine care. We believe being good to people and producing exceptional work should never be mutually exclusive.
What You'll Own
  • Serve as the strategic and relationship leader for one to two significant clients.
  • Understand each client's organization, audiences, priorities and business challenges.
  • Lead client relationships, meetings, integrated campaigns and deliverables.
  • Translate conversations into clear strategies, action items, timelines and ownership.
  • Anticipate client needs and proactively move the work forward.
  • Coordinate work across creative, media, video and project-management teams.
  • Ensure commitments are delivered accurately, on time and within scope.
  • Own account growth, scopes of work, budgets and the overall relational and financial health of assigned clients.
  • Manage up when executive input is needed while remaining willing to execute hands-on work.
  • Help shape the future of Client Services at Misfit.

This role will not initially have direct reports. A junior team member may eventually support the Director as the client portfolio and team grow.
Your First Year
Build trust and become a subject-matter expert on your assigned clients. Progress quickly toward independently leading client strategy, communication and campaign delivery. By the end of your first year, you will own significant client relationships with minimal executive oversight while delivering the proactive excellence that defines Misfit.
What You Bring
  • Meaningful experience working in an advertising, marketing, communications or integrated media agency, or extensive experience managing an agency relationship from the client side.
  • A successful record of leading complex, high-value client accounts and integrated campaigns.
  • Strong client strategy, relationship leadership and project oversight skills.
  • The ability to balance strategic thinking with attention to detail and hands-on execution.
  • A proactive mindset with the judgment to anticipate needs, identify gaps and determine next steps.
  • Confidence working across creative, media, video and project-management functions.
  • Strong accountability, follow-through and financial awareness.
  • A servant-leadership approach that combines humility, collaboration and high standards.

Experience in government outreach, public health, healthcare, behavioral health, education or banking is valuable but not required.
